It's most commonly referred to as a DISA valve. It adjusts the length of intake to help open the car up above 3000 rpm.
They aren't necessarily a wise part to buy secondhand and in any case the 4-cylinder one doesn't come up very often compared to the 6-cylinder one. A new one is expensive - £250 from BMW. There is a copy part by Vaico but contrary to popular belief they are not the OE manufacturer, Bosch are. I wouldn't use a copy part for an application like this.
Unless it's faulty I'd be inclined not to change it. They are well known for making noises. That said they are very easy to change, just remember to replace the o-ring.
